The Sunset Neighborhood Beacon Center (SNBC) is a unique partnership of youth and adults joined together to strengthen the neighborhood. SNBC provides supports and opportunities to ensure the healthy development of children, youth and adults in the Sunset community.
Description:
SNBC serves more than 750 children and youth each day by providing free afterschool programming at five local elementary and middle school sites. Additionally, SNBC offers youth and adult programs at its storefront community center. SNBC is a nationally recognized leader for providing high quality afterschool and community technology programs.
History:
SNBC was founded in 1996, and is currently the largest of eight Beacon Centers in San Francisco.
